The Bank of England has fined Mastercard-owned Vocalink $16.2 million for inadequate risk management. [contact-form-7] The penalty, announced Wednesday (July 9), relates to the failure of the company — which provides real-time payments in the U.K. — to comply with governance weaknesses identified by the central bank in 2022.
